Companies around the world have been severely affected by the coronavirus outbreak and Samsung Electronics is no exception in this regard. Still, the firm expects to hire a record number of well-trained workers for its DS (device solutions) division in the first half of 2020 according to a report by Yonhap News Agency.

Samsung DS Division

Samsung’s DS division includes the company’s memory chip, system LSI, and foundry businesses. This division is slated to hire experienced workers in 51-career fields but the total count is unknown for now. Normally, the South Korean tech giant employs experienced workers for these businesses on an occasional basis whenever there is a need for manpower. But this time around, the company might hire workers for the whole division. This means the firm will offer jobs at a record number since its inception.

As per the latest survey on South Korea‘s top 500 firms by sales with a workforce of 300 or more by Korea Economic Research Institute (KERI), one-fourth of those companies are expected to cut back on their hiring or either has no plans to recruit new workers at least in the first half of the year amidst current situation. According to insiders from the industry, Samsung wants to make use of this situation by creating a win-win scenario for both itself and the jobless people.

Samsung will be focussing more on producing fourth-generation 1z nanometer (nm) DRAM and seventh-generation V-NAND chipsets this year as per the company’s DS division chief Kim Ki-nam.
